about

An eclectic selection of Christmas songs from traditions around the world, sung in mostly unaccompanied harmony by Muldoon's Picnic and guests.

In a spirit of seasonal togetherness, Muldoons are joined by some friends and former members, and by five local singing groups: the Glad Community Choir, Glasgow Madrigirls, Govanhill Voices, Voicebeat and Voicemale. There is even occasional use of musical instruments.

Muldoon's Picnic Glasgow, UK

Muldoon's Picnic is a five-part vocal harmony group based in Glasgow, specialising in original arrangements of traditional song from around the world, from authentic to experimental. “Interesting harmonies sung with honest skill” … “compelling listening” … “if you haven't come across this wonderful group before, prepare to be amazed!” ... more
